Significance of control of microorganisms Microbial growth control is a critical aspect in various fields, including healthcare, food safety, pharmaceuticals, agriculture, and environmental management. Controlling microbial growth ensures the prevention of harmful infections, contamination, and degradation, thereby promoting health, safety, and quality of life. Here are the key significance and importance of microbial growth control .

Food Preservations: such as refrigeration, pasteurization, fermentation, and the use of preservatives, help prevent microbial growth and maintain food quality. - It also ensures that food products are safe for consumption and that they meet health standard . In Healthcare: - In healthcare, controlling microbial growth is essential to prevent infections caused by harmful microorganisms like bacteria, viruses, fungi, and parasites. Industrial Applications : In industrial settings, microbial contamination can spoil products (e.g., textiles, cosmetics) and even cause material degradation (e.g., wood, leather). Control of microbial growth is important in manufacturing processes to ensure that products maintain their quality and durability over time . Method of microbial growth control Control method classifications: Control method for microbial growth can be classified into three main categories: Physical Method Chemical Method

Chemical methods: Antiseptics and Disinfectants: Used for cleaning surfaces, wounds, and in water treatment . Antibiotics and Antifungals : Used to treat infections caused by specific pathogens. Preservatives : Chemicals used to inhibit microbial growth in food and cosmetics.

Continue……………. Quaternary Ammonium Compounds : These are used to clean surfaces and in disinfecting environments, especially in healthcare settings .

Physical methods: Heat (Sterilization, Pasteurization ): High temperatures can kill or deactivate microbes. Pasteurization is commonly used in food processing. Cold (Refrigeration, Freezing ): Slows microbial growth in perishable foods . Radiation UV light): Destroys microbes on surfaces and in water. .

Continue……. Filtration: Removes microbes from air and liquids.
